HomePhabricator

[ARM NEON] Avoid duplicated decarations

Authored by dnsampaio on Sep 3 2019, 2:16 AM.

Description

[ARM NEON] Avoid duplicated decarations

Summary:
The declaration of arm neon intrinsics that are
"big endian safe" print the same code for big
and small endian targets.
This patch avoids duplicates by checking if an
intrinsic is safe to have a single definition.
(decreases header 11k lines out of 73k).

Reviewers: t.p.northover, ostannard, labrinea

Reviewed By: ostannard

Subscribers: kristof.beyls, cfe-commits, olista01

Tags: #clang

Differential Revision: https://reviews.llvm.org/D66588

llvm-svn: 370716

Details

Committed
dnsampaioSep 3 2019, 2:16 AM
Reviewer
ostannard
Differential Revision
D66588: [ARM NEON] Avoid duplicated decarations
Parents
rGd77ea5b297a4: [lldb] Test 'command' commands and fix the found crashes
Branches
Unknown
Tags
Unknown